Usefulness Meets Style

Doors with windows stand out at balancing design with functionality. The most obvious practical benefit is the wealth of natural light they permit into a space. In darker rooms, such as entrances or halls, including a door with windows can illuminate what may otherwise feel dim and confined.
But function does not stop at light. The glass panels in doors can likewise function as a way of exposure. For instance, having the ability to peek through the window of a front door permits property owners to see who's at the door before opening it, including a layer of security.
Lots of contemporary styles also incorporate energy-efficient, insulated glass, making sure that natural light gets in without jeopardizing thermal performance or security. Frosted or textured glass can boost personal privacy while still allowing sunshine-- important for areas like bathrooms or front doors.

Considerations When Choosing Doors with Windows
While doors with windows provide a selection of advantages, there are a couple of considerations to bear in mind when choosing the ideal one for your area:
Personal privacy: Not all homeowners are comfortable with transparent windows in their doors. Frosted glass, tinted glazing, or window coverings like blinds or curtains can make sure privacy without compromising design.
Security: Windows in doors, especially near locks or manages, can be seen as a potential security danger if not effectively enhanced. Fortunately, tempered or laminated glass alternatives, integrated with strong locking mechanisms, reduce this issue.
Maintenance: Glass panels require routine cleaning to maintain their clarity. In high-traffic locations, finger prints and smudges can build up quickly.
